CLIDD: Cross-Layer Independent Deformable Description for Efficient and Discriminative Local Feature Representation

鲁棒的局部特征表示对机器人导航、增强现实等空间智能任务至关重要。可靠的对应关系需要兼具高区分度与计算效率的描述子。为此,我们提出跨层独立可变形描述(CLIDD),通过直接从独立特征层级采样实现卓越的区分性。该方法利用可学习偏移捕捉多尺度细粒度结构细节,同时避免统一密集表示带来的计算负担。为保证实时性能,采用硬件感知的核融合策略以最大化推理吞吐量。此外,构建了可扩展框架,结合轻量级架构与融合度量学习和知识蒸馏的训练协议,生成一系列针对不同部署约束优化的模型变体。大量实验表明,本方法在匹配精度与计算效率上均表现优异:超紧凑变体仅需0.004M参数,精度媲美SuperPoint,模型尺寸减少99.7%;高性能配置超越所有现有SOTA方法(包括高容量DINOv2基框架),并在边缘设备上实现超过200 FPS的推理速度。结果证明,CLIDD在极低计算开销下实现了高精度局部特征匹配,为实时空间智能任务提供稳健可扩展的解决方案。

Robust local feature representations are essential for spatial intelligence tasks such as robot navigation and augmented reality. Establishing reliable correspondences requires descriptors that provide both high discriminative power and computational efficiency. To address this, we introduce Cross-Layer Independent Deformable Description (CLIDD), a method that achieves superior distinctiveness by sampling directly from independent feature hierarchies. This approach utilizes learnable offsets to capture fine-grained structural details across scales while bypassing the computational burden of unified dense representations. To ensure real-time performance, we implement a hardware-aware kernel fusion strategy that maximizes inference throughput. Furthermore, we develop a scalable framework that integrates lightweight architectures with a training protocol leveraging both metric learning and knowledge distillation. This scheme generates a wide spectrum of model variants optimized for diverse deployment constraints. Extensive evaluations demonstrate that our approach achieves superior matching accuracy and exceptional computational efficiency simultaneously. Specifically, the ultra-compact variant matches the precision of SuperPoint while utilizing only 0.004M parameters, achieving a 99.7% reduction in model size. Furthermore, our high-performance configuration outperforms all current state-of-the-art methods, including high-capacity DINOv2-based frameworks, while exceeding 200 FPS on edge devices. These results demonstrate that CLIDD delivers high-precision local feature matching with minimal computational overhead, providing a robust and scalable solution for real-time spatial intelligence tasks.
